Output 32b8f09087a63cd743130afa51d8e99e3933cb66ada27d77b8890c4e37769518:0

value
1095221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e28b98a7730ff6e8aab31faee63f697f15efe2 OP_EQUAL
address
3JpTg4PkaDnV135G6wwsZqD4havZu158Wb
transaction
32b8f09087a63cd743130afa51d8e99e3933cb66ada27d77b8890c4e37769518
spent
true